Question 1

To centralize protection and recovery configuration for supported Backup and Site Recovery workloads, which Azure configuration should be selected?

  1. Soft delete for backup
  2. Backup policy
  3. Recovery Services vault
  4. Backup vault

Correct Answer: C

 

Correct Answer

Answer C is correct because Recovery Services vault is an Azure management resource that stores backup and recovery metadata for supported workloads such as Azure VM backup and Site Recovery. It directly supports the requirement to centralize protection and recovery configuration for supported Backup and Site Recovery workloads.

Incorrect Answers

Answer A is incorrect because Soft delete for backup is used to provide a recovery window when backup items or vault data are deleted accidentally or maliciously; it does not provide the capability described in the scenario.

Answer B is incorrect because Backup policy is used to apply consistent backup schedule and retention requirements to protected workloads; it does not provide the capability described in the scenario.

Answer D is incorrect because Backup vault is used to protect supported data sources that use Backup vault rather than Recovery Services vault; it does not provide the capability described in the scenario.

Question 23

To move operations deliberately with minimal data loss during planned maintenance or migration, which Azure configuration should be selected?

  1. Test failover
  2. Soft delete for backup
  3. Planned failover
  4. Backup vault

Correct Answer: C

 

Correct Answer

Answer C is correct because Planned failover is a controlled Site Recovery failover used when the primary environment is available and final changes can be synchronized before switching. It directly supports the requirement to move operations deliberately with minimal data loss during planned maintenance or migration.

Incorrect Answers

Answer A is incorrect because Test failover is used to validate a disaster-recovery plan while avoiding impact to normal production replication; it does not provide the capability described in the scenario.

Answer B is incorrect because Soft delete for backup is used to provide a recovery window when backup items or vault data are deleted accidentally or maliciously; it does not provide the capability described in the scenario.

Answer D is incorrect because Backup vault is used to protect supported data sources that use Backup vault rather than Recovery Services vault; it does not provide the capability described in the scenario.
